In monocotyledons the seeds are generally endospermous. The internal structure of grain can be studied in a longitudinal section. It shows two distinct regions upper large region, the endosperm and lower smaller region, the embryo. The endosperm is surrounded by a special one cell thick layer, called aleurone layer. It is filled with aleurone grains which are proteinaceous in nature. Other components of this layer are phytin, carbohydrates and small amounts of phospholipids are also present,

Coconut fruit is a drupe. It has a membranous epicarp, fibrous mesocarp and stony endocarp. The endocarp encloses a single seed with brown testa that contains a small embryo and a white oily endosperm (edible part) with watery fluid called coconut water.

In the seeds of cereals, the aleurone layer is the protein-rich outer covering of the endosperm. This layer is crucial in storing proteins and plays a significant role in seed germination. The aleurone layer is situated just below the seed coat and surrounds the endosperm, which provides nutrients to the embryo during germination. Thus, the correct answer is Aleurone layer.
